New Study Finds ‘Unicorns’ Existed On Earth Around 26,000 Years Ago
According to a new study, ‘Unicorns’ lived in parts of Kazakhstan until 26,000 years ago, meaning that human might have even coexisted with the mysterious animals in the distant past.
The bizarre animals lived alongside humans some 26,000 years ago, proving that there might be truth behind the legendary myth(sort of). The so-called Siberian Unicorn was not as pretty as humans might have imagined the animal in mythological tales, but it proves the creature roamed the Earth fairly ‘recently’.
Referred to by researchers as Elasmotheriusm sibiricum, the ‘Siberian Unicorn’ is believed to have died out in Siberia some 350,000 years ago, but the discovery of a new fossil proves that this mysterious animal was present on Earth much longer than previously thought, living in parts of Kazakhstan until 26,000 years ago. The Siberian ‘Unicorn’ was in fact a giant-sized ancient Rhino, from which ancient man might have developed tales of Unicorns we read about today.
The discovery points that the animal –which would have grown to the size of mammoths weighing some five tons– sought refuge in western Siberia, where they most likely coexisted with human species.
According to researchers, based on the discovered fossils, the animal would have reached around 4.6 meters in length, while growing to a height of around 2 meters. Scholars believe the Siberian Unicorns was, in fact, a variant of an ancient rhino, which grew much larger than the woolly rhinos that were believed to live around the same time. Although researchers did not recover the actual ‘horn’ of the ‘Siberian Unicorn’, studies of the skull show that a bony lump is thought to have supported a keratin horn. Scientists suggest that the animal had long legs which allowed the animal to gallop much like a modern-day horse, rather than the lumbering trot seen in modern rhinos around the world.
